The MB Quart RA1-280.4 is a compact four-channel car amplifier for powering front and rear speakers from an aftermarket or factory-based audio system. Its four-channel layout makes it suited to common full-range speaker upgrades where a head unit alone does not provide enough clean output. It is designed for universal vehicle applications and supports 2- or 4-channel operation.
Rated at 50 watts per channel into 4 ohms and 70 watts per channel into 2 ohms, the RA1-280.4 is intended for efficient power delivery to compatible full-range speakers. This makes it a practical match for many door-speaker, component-speaker, and coaxial-speaker installations. Independent crossover sections help tailor the signal for the speakers being used.
The amplifier uses MB Quart's Class SQ Class D topology, combining compact Class D efficiency with a four-channel configuration. A Q-Stasis low-noise preamplifier stage and FLUID-FETS output-device technology are part of its signal and output design. The specified signal-to-noise ratio is greater than 101 dB, with total harmonic distortion rated below 0.09%.
Variable high-pass and low-pass crossover controls are provided for channels 1 and 2 as well as channels 3 and 4. Each channel pair can be set to full-range, high-pass, or low-pass operation, with a 50 to 250 Hz adjustment range. A 0 to 9 dB bass-boost control provides an additional low-frequency adjustment when appropriate for the system.
For factory-audio integration, the RA1-280.4 includes DC Signal Sense auto turn-on capability. This feature can allow the amplifier to power on when it receives a signal, reducing the need for a separate remote turn-on lead in applicable installations. It uses RCA inputs and is intended to be installed with properly sized power, ground, speaker, and signal wiring.

Design & Installation
The RA1-280.4 uses an aluminum heat sink to dissipate heat and heavy-duty connection hardware for power, ground, and speaker wiring. Its power supply is a MOSFET pulse-width-modulation design, while nickel-plated RCA inputs are designed for secure signal connections. The black amplifier chassis measures 11.0 inches long, 6.0 inches wide, and 2.25 inches high.
Install the amplifier on a secure surface with adequate ventilation and do not mount it upside down. MB Quart specifies 4 AWG power and ground cable requirements and accepts up to 12 AWG speaker wire at the terminals; the amplifier uses a 40A external fuse. Set each channel pair's crossover mode and 50-250 Hz crossover point to suit the connected speakers, and use compatible 2- or 4-ohm speaker loads.

Can this amplifier power four door speakers?
Yes. The RA1-280.4 is a four-channel amplifier intended to power up to four compatible speaker channels. It is rated for 50 watts per channel at 4 ohms and 70 watts per channel at 2 ohms.
Can I use it with a factory radio?
It includes DC Signal Sense auto turn-on capability for applicable factory-system integrations. The amplifier uses RCA inputs, so the source system must provide a compatible signal connection or require the appropriate interface or adapter.
Is the RA1-280.4 bridgeable for a subwoofer?
No. Available specifications list this model as not bridgeable. It is best used as a four-channel or two-channel amplifier for compatible speaker loads.
What wiring does this amplifier require?
MB Quart specifies 4 AWG power and ground wiring and terminals that accept up to 12 AWG speaker wire. A 40A external fuse is specified for the amplifier.
Does it have built-in crossover controls?
Yes. Channels 1-2 and channels 3-4 each have selectable full-range, high-pass, and low-pass modes. The high-pass and low-pass adjustment range is 50 to 250 Hz.
